Pomegranate Sunrise Drink Ingredients

Only three ingredients are all it takes to make this delicious non-alcoholic drink. Make it for a fancy celebration or a bbq get-together. It is a sweet and delicious beverage everyone loves!

  • Sprite – This is a lemon-lime drink that is a clear, see-through drink. It has a hint of fruitiness and is very sweet. It has a clean tasting and fizzy after taste.
  • Fresh Orange Juice – Full of healthy nutrients, this refreshing juice is sweet and delicious.
  • Grenadine syrup – You can find a bottle of grenadine syrup near the beverage or coffee aisle of your grocery store. It is a deep red color.

How to make a Pomegranate Sunrise Drink

For this non-alcoholic cocktail, you will want to pour it carefully into a glass cup. It is stored in the fridge and ice cubes are added to keep it chilled. The mixture is perfect for doubling or making a large pitcher!

  1. Prepare – Fill each 12-ounce glass half-full with ice.
  2. Mix – Fill the glass about ⅓ full of Sprite (about 3 ounces) and fill the rest of the way with orange juice (6 ounces).
  3. Stir together – Stir gently to combine. Add a splash of Grenadine syrup and serve!
  4. Garnish –Top with oranges slices or cherries (makes approximately six 12-ounce glasses).

Frequently Asked Questions

What is grenadine syrup?

Grenadine syrup is made from pomegranate juice and also has a citrus component, usually orange or lemon juice. It has a tart, yet sweet flavor, and adds a splash of color.

The deep red color of grenadine syrup gives popular drinks, like the Tequila Sunrise and the Shirley Temple, their beautiful, rosy hues. Grenadine syrup can be found in most grocery stores in the drink mixers section.

Is grenadine syrup alcoholic?

No. Grenadine is a non-alcoholic syrup that contains cherry and pomegranate juice. It is a simple syrup that is used in several varieties of drinks. The most popular one is a Sherly Temple.

What flavor is grenadine?

It originates from pomegranate juice which is how it got its name. Grenadine is a french word for pomegranate. The three main ingredients are sugar, lemon juice, and pomegranate. It is a tart and sweet balance.

Ingredients

  • ice
  • 20 ounces Sprite or any other clear soda
  • 40 ounces orange juice (about 1 carton or jug)
  • 1/3 cup Grenadine syrup can be found by the drink mixers section of the grocery store

Instructions

  • Fill each 12-ounce glass half-full with ice.
  • Fill glass about ⅓ full of Sprite (about 3 ounces) and fill the rest of the way with orange juice (6 ounces).
  • Stir gently to combine. Add a splash of Grenadine syrup and serve!
  • Garnish with oranges or cherries (makes approximately six 12-ounce glasses).

Notes

Use a good brand of orange juice, not from frozen concentrate. I like Simply Orange.
